Top Formalities to complete before hiring a Van

  If you want to take a van hire on the gold Coast there are a few formalities you need to complete before you will be able to take delivery of a hire van. If you are traveling from a different country you need to have a valid driver’s licence that is written in English. If your foreign driver’s licence is not in English you can either get an official translation or an international driver’s licence that is written in English. To make a van hire on the Gold Coast you must be over 21 years old and have had a full drivers licence for over 12 months. Learners or provisional licences are not acceptable and there are some restrictions on the size of van you can hire if you are less than 25 years of age. They also impose a young driver’s penalty for under 25-year-olds as this is the age group that statistically has the most accidents in Australia.
